    Understanding Celsius and Fahrenheit: A Brief History

    Before diving into the conversion itself, let's briefly explore the history and characteristics of Celsius and Fahrenheit scales. This context will help you appreciate the nuances of the conversion process.

    The Celsius Scale (formerly Centigrade): Developed by Swedish astronomer Anders Celsius in the 18th century, the Celsius scale defines 0°C as the freezing point of water and 100°C as its boiling point at standard atmospheric pressure. This scale is based on a decimal system, making it logically consistent and widely used in scientific contexts and most of the world.

    The Fahrenheit Scale: Introduced by German physicist Daniel Gabriel Fahrenheit in the early 1700s, the Fahrenheit scale uses a different set of reference points. 0°F was originally defined by the temperature of a brine solution (a mixture of ice, water, and ammonium chloride), and 32°F was the freezing point of water, with 212°F representing the boiling point of water at standard atmospheric pressure. The Fahrenheit scale is still predominantly used in the United States and a few other countries.

    Converting 50 Degrees Celsius to Fahrenheit: The Formula and Calculation

    The conversion between Celsius (°C) and Fahrenheit (°F) is governed by a straightforward linear equation. The formula is:

    °F = (°C × 9/5) + 32

    Let's apply this formula to convert 50°C to Fahrenheit:

    °F = (50 × 9/5) + 32 °F = (90) + 32 °F = 122

    Therefore, 50 degrees Celsius is equal to 122 degrees Fahrenheit.

    Beyond the Formula: Understanding the Conversion Process

    While the formula provides a quick and efficient way to convert temperatures, understanding the underlying principles adds depth to your knowledge. The formula reflects the differing scales and reference points of Celsius and Fahrenheit. The multiplier 9/5 accounts for the difference in the size of the degrees between the two scales, while adding 32 adjusts for the different zero points.

    Imagine two thermometers, one calibrated in Celsius and the other in Fahrenheit, both measuring the same environment. The Celsius thermometer reads 0°C when water freezes. At this point, the Fahrenheit thermometer will read 32°F. The difference in the starting point is where the +32 comes into play. Then, consider the difference in the scales: a change of 1°C is equivalent to a change of 9/5°F.

    Beyond 50°C: Practicing Temperature Conversions

    To further solidify your understanding, let’s try a few more examples. Using the formula, convert the following Celsius temperatures to Fahrenheit:

    • 20°C: (20 × 9/5) + 32 = 68°F
    • 0°C: (0 × 9/5) + 32 = 32°F
    • 100°C: (100 × 9/5) + 32 = 212°F
    • -10°C: (-10 × 9/5) + 32 = 14°F

    These examples demonstrate the versatility of the formula and how easily you can apply it to different temperature values. The more you practice, the more comfortable and confident you’ll become with converting between Celsius and Fahrenheit.
